| /** |
| * (extensible) service who allows to serialize simple values like |
| * {@link Instant} to a string and deserialize it from there the following types |
| * are always supported: |
| * <ul> |
| * <li>Basic-Datatype |
| * <ul> |
| * <li>{@link Boolean}</li> |
| * <li>{@link Short}</li> |
| * <li>{@link Integer}</li> |
| * <li>{@link Long}</li> |
| * <li>{@link Double}</li> |
| * <li>{@link Float}</li> |
| * <li>{@link BigDecimal}</li> |
| * <li>{@link BigInteger}</li> |
| * </ul> |
| * </li> |
| * <li>Date/Time |
| * <ul> |
| * <li>{@link Instant}</li> |
| * <li>{@link LocalDate}</li> |
| * <li>{@link LocalDateTime}</li> |
| * <li>{@link LocalTime}</li> |
| * <li>{@link OffsetDateTime}</li> |
| * <li>{@link OffsetTime}</li> |
| * <li>{@link Year}</li> |
| * <li>{@link YearMonth}</li> |
| * <li>{@link ZonedDateTime}</li> |
| * <li>{@link Date}</li> |
| * <li>{@link Calendar}</li> |
| * </ul> |
| * </li> |
| * </ul> |
| * Additional serializers can be registered through the |
| * {@link ValueSerializeProvider} API |
| * |
| * If you need to serialize deeper object graphs the {@link ObjectSerializer} |
| * should be used |
| * @since 2.2.0 |
| */ |
| public interface ValueSerializer extends Predicate<Class<?>> { |
| /** |
| * Create a value instance from a string |
| * |
| * @param clazz |
| * the type the new instance |
| * @param value |
| * the string representation |
| * @return the new instance |
| */ |
| public <O> @NonNull O fromString(@NonNull Class<O> clazz, @NonNull String value); |
| |
| /** |
| * Serialize the instance to a string |
| * |
| * @param o |
| * the object to serialize |
| * @return the new value |
| */ |
| public @NonNull String toString(@NonNull Object o); |
| |
| /** |
| * Service to provide new serializers |
| * |
| * @param <T> |
| * the type |
| */ |
| public interface ValueSerializeProvider<T> { |
| /** |
| * @return the type |
| */ |
| public Class<T> getType(); |
| |
| /** |
| * Create an instance from the string |
| * |
| * @param value |
| * the string representation |
| * @return the new instance |
| */ |
| public @NonNull T fromString(String value); |
| |
| /** |
| * Serialize the instance to its string representation |
| * |
| * @param value |
| * the value |
| * @return the string represention |
| */ |
| public @NonNull String toString(@NonNull T value); |
| } |
| } |
